> Any quick idea on how to remove the pagename as a header for each page?
> I'll have headers in pages to be custom and different for this site,
> different from the URL/autocreated name.
Okay, I'm not entirely clear what you mean by this, I can think of two
possible answers.
If you want to change the *contents* of the header so that it isn't the
page name (the page name is the default content of the header) then you
can use the (:title :) directive. The contents of the title directive
are used for the <title> tag of the page, and the header of the page.
To give an example, if you have a page Foo then its default header (and
title) will be "Foo".
If, on the page you give
(:title The Foos of Manchuria:)
then the header (and title) will now be "The Foos of Manchuria".
However, if you want the header not to be displayed at all, then you
need to use the (:noheader:) directive in that page; that prevents the
header from being displayed.
